Details
-
Type: Bug
-
Status: Closed
-
Priority: Major
-
Resolution: Fixed
-
Affects Version/s: 1.8.1, 1.8.2, 1.8.2-EE-GA, 1.8.2-EE-GA_P01, 1.8.2-EE-GA_P02
-
Fix Version/s: 2.0.0, EE-1.8.2.GA_P03
-
Component/s: ICE-Components
-
Labels:None
-
Environment:Weblogic, Websphere, OC4J
Description
When deploying in Weblogic, Websphere, or OC4j, the functionality to change CSS files depending on the browser does not work. In the OutputStyleRenderer class the following code is called to detect the browser user agent:
"request.getHeader("user-agent");"
In the app server mentioned above there results in a null being returned.
In Weblogic/Websphere the following code needs to be called:
"request.getHeader("User-Agent");"
In OC4J the following needs to be called:
"request.getHeader("USER-AGENT");"
"request.getHeader("user-agent");"
In the app server mentioned above there results in a null being returned.
In Weblogic/Websphere the following code needs to be called:
"request.getHeader("User-Agent");"
In OC4J the following needs to be called:
"request.getHeader("USER-AGENT");"
Issue Links
- blocks
-
ICE-5867 OutputStyle doesn't work in Websphere
- Open
-
ICE-2061 OutputStyleRenderer: no user agent found
- Closed
-
ICE-4851 On Weblogic application server, specific ie css style are not inserted by the OutputStyle component
- Closed
-
ICE-5292 OutputStyleRenderer can't detact the browser when running on WebSphere
- Closed
Activity
Mihail Pekarskij
made changes -
Ken Fyten
made changes -
Status | Resolved [ 5 ] | Closed [ 6 ] |
Arran Mccullough
made changes -
Status | Open [ 1 ] | Resolved [ 5 ] |
Resolution | Fixed [ 1 ] |
Arran Mccullough
made changes -
Fix Version/s | 2.0.0 [ 10230 ] | |
Fix Version/s | 1.8.2-EE-GA_P03 [ 10251 ] |
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#23543 | Wed Dec 15 13:17:16 MST 2010 | arran.mccullough | |
Files Changed | ||||
MODIFY
/icefaces/scratchpads/patches/sf-9611/icefaces/component/src/com/icesoft/faces/component/style/OutputStyleRenderer.java
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#23540 | Wed Dec 15 13:00:48 MST 2010 | arran.mccullough | |
Files Changed | ||||
MODIFY
/icefaces2/trunk/icefaces/compat/components/src/main/java/com/icesoft/faces/component/style/OutputStyleRenderer.java
|
Repository | Revision | Date | User | Message |
ICEsoft Public SVN Repository | #23539 | Wed Dec 15 12:59:12 MST 2010 | arran.mccullough | |
Files Changed | ||||
MODIFY
/icefaces/trunk/icefaces/component/src/com/icesoft/faces/component/style/OutputStyleRenderer.java
|
Arran Mccullough
made changes -
Summary | App server issues with OutputStyleRenderer detecting the Borwser User-Agent | App server issues with OutputStyleRenderer detecting the Browser User-Agent |
Arran Mccullough
made changes -
Arran Mccullough
made changes -
Arran Mccullough
made changes -
Arran Mccullough
made changes -
Affects Version/s | 1.8.2-EE-GA_P01 [ 10220 ] | |
Affects Version/s | 1.8.2-EE-GA [ 10216 ] | |
Affects Version/s | 1.8.2 [ 10190 ] | |
Affects Version/s | 1.8.1 [ 10170 ] | |
Assignee | Arran Mccullough [ arran.mccullough ] |
Arran Mccullough
made changes -
Field | Original Value | New Value |
---|---|---|
Salesforce Case | [5007000000EVlOe] |
Arran Mccullough
created issue -
Fixes checked in: